About

Jim Scanlan is a leading researcher in the field of robotics and autonomous systems (RAS), with a particular focus on the human factors and operational challenges of uncrewed air systems (UAS). His work critically examines the interface between human operators and autonomous technology, especially during high-stakes handover events where control shifts between automated and piloted modes. In his most-cited paper, a 2024 systematic literature review on handover challenges for UAS logistics, he synthesizes key human factors issues that must be addressed to safely integrate autonomous delivery drones into real-world supply chains—a work that has already garnered 13 citations shortly after publication. Scanlan also contributed to the influential UK-RAS White Paper on resilient infrastructure, which outlines a visionary roadmap for deploying RAS in critical national systems, identifying both the transformative potential and the current barriers to adoption.
